                  Definately contact Les.

                  About the wrench tool... the two pronged tool goes on the top of the front adjusters and the "swing-arm" wrench goes on the bottom collar. This actually, for as simple as it sounds had me confused as I was attempting to use them in reverse for a good 10 minutes before I realized the folly of my error ;)

                  Once you get the general hang of it, adjustments WITH the strut cup still attached to the strut assembly is still a breeze.
